Born with a death sentence
Right when they had to plan his future, Sridhar and Radhika found out that their son may lose his life before it even begins. He was just 11 months old at the time. They rushed from hospital to hospital hoping at least one doctor would give them hope. Unfortunately, none of the solutions worked.

“Sathwik has lived all his life as a sick child. He was born with Biliary atresia. When the first surgery did not work, his condition deteriorated to Chronic Liver Disease. It made him weak – his bones are brittle and the excess bile from his liver makes him itch until he bleeds. The bleeding does not stop as his blood is deficient in clotting factors.”
